摘要
A probabilistic technique is presented in this paper to assess the operating reserve requirements in a system. In this approach, the generation system is classified into different system operating states. This technique combines deterministic criteria with probabilistic indices to monitor the system well-being. The system well-being as designated by deterministic criteria are identified as being healthy, marginal and at risk. A risk index designated as the Generating System Operating State Risk (GSOSR) is defined in this paper as the probability of residing in an undersirable operating state. The technique together with the effect on the GSOSR and the system operating state probabilities of factors such as lead time, system peak load, load forecast uncertainty and generating unit derated states are illustrated by application to the IEEE-RTS.
